This condo was ideally situated in the corner of the top floor of an ocean-side building. As such, it afforded excellent views of the water and associated activities (surfers, boats, turtles, dolphins and whales). Listening to the surf at night was relaxing and also helped to drown out some of the road noises since the complex is right on a busy main street. The amenities provided were very good. We did have to drive a lot to get to the beautiful beaches and the restaurants in Kona and Kohala but the location is central for visiting some of the other attractions of the island, such as Volcano National Park, the southern beaches and the eastern coast with its abundance of rain forests and waterfalls. We would recommend this unit for anyone wanting an affordable, cozy and comfortable condo overlooking the ocean with all the amenities of home (and then some).

This was our second trip to Kona and we had stayed at the King Kam previously. This time we wanted something less "hotel-like" and more intimate. This condo was definitely more intimate, and had a lot more amenities (washer/dryer, full kitchen, boogie board) than a hotel room. The condo also had a lot of character and was located at the very end of the complex, so it was very private and relatively quiet (except for crashing surf, but that is a nice sound). The view looked west to the ocean and the shoreline (including sea turtles sunning on the rocks) and was great for watching the sunset from the Lanai. The location of the condo was one of the only downsides, as we had to drive in order to go to any of the restaurants (except the Poke Shack, located right downstairs and voted the top restaurant in Kona!), visit downtown Kona or visit the beaches. The only other downside was the design of the Lanai, which felt closed in at times, due to the concrete ceiling and walls. We'd definitely stay here again, and it's a much better value than a comparable hotel room.

Me and my new bride stayed at Kona Bali Kai for our Honeymoon on the Big Island...it is a wonderful little studio with an awesome view of the water. The rates for this condo were very reasonable, given it's proximity to Kona, and the lanai, which is a spectacular way to start the day, or finish. There were no suprises, the unit looked as the pictures told, and the view is just as stunning as the pictures tell you. The appliances, and the gas grill downstairs were much appreciated. I also appreciated Holly, the manager of the unit, who was very accomodating and welcoming. It also sits above Da Poke Shack which is some of the best poke I had on the Big Island hands down (the folks on Yelp agree as well). The only thing that bothered us was the weather (it was quite muggy at night, we're from Seattle), which had nothing to do with the condo, except that it doesn't have air-conditioning in the unit. No problem for us, we just went to sleep with the sliding door open (sleeping with the sound of the ocean was pretty cool if you ask me). In fact, I don't think that we closed the sliding glass door more than twice while we were staying at the condo. Overall, I wouldn't hesitate to recommend this condo to a friend or relative. It was attractively priced for the location, and had updated amenities. For a couple looking to spend a romantic week away, you don't have to look any further.
